Job Description - SEN Teaching Assistant

Purpose of Job


Responsible, under the direction or instruction of the Class Teacher and leadership team, to work as part of a team to support pupils who have autism and moderate and/or severe learning difficulties with their learning, communication and independence. To support access to learning for pupils and provide general support to the Class Teacher in the management of pupils across the Trust.


Main Responsibilities


To work under the guidance of class teachers and the leadership team to perform all general duties associated with supporting pupils within the classroom setting. This will include supporting learning in all subjects including reading, writing and maths, maintaining the learning environment and practical classroom organisation. Work may be carried out in the classroom or outside the main teaching area under the guidance of teaching staff.


 Vision, Values and Contributions to the School  



  • Contribute to the overall vision and values of the Trust;

  • To work cooperatively as a part of a team for the benefit of all the pupils in the class;  

  • Participate in the school’s induction programme, training programme and performance management; 

  • Appreciate and support the role of other professionals. 


Welfare and Safeguarding 



  • To be fully aware and understand the duties and responsibilities outlined in Keeping Children Safe in Education in relation to child protection and safeguarding children and young people;

  • To be fully aware of the principles of safeguarding;

  • Supervise and support pupils ensuring their safety; 

  • Be aware of, and comply with, policies and procedures relating to safeguarding, health, safety and security of pupils, confidentiality and data protection. 

  • Reporting all concerns to an appropriate person.


Health and Safety 



  • Prepare the classroom for all lessons and clear afterwards, ensuring materials and equipment are clean, in working order and safely stored.   

  • Comply with all policies that promote health and safety

  • To implement any individual risk assessments and to follow risk assessments when off site


Behaviour Support



  • To provide support for pupils’ emotional and social development by encouraging and modelling positive behaviour;  

  • To promote the acceptance and inclusion of pupils, encouraging pupils to interact with each other in an appropriate and acceptable manner; 

  • Follow behaviour plans and Education and Health Care targets; 

  • Support the class teacher in the positive behaviour management.


Independence and Self-Care  



  • Encourage pupils to act independently where appropriate;  

  • Support any pupils’ personal care needs in line with their personal care plan; 

  • Support and interact with pupils at break and lunch times. 

  • Support pupils offsite including swimming lessons as appropriate 


Communication Support  




  • To provide communication support matched to the needs of the pupils; 




Curriculum, Teaching, Learning and Assessment  



  • Prepare equipment and resources as directed by class teachers and support pupils in their use;  

  • Supporting the pupils in undertaking a range of curriculum activities as directed by class teachers;  

  • Be aware of pupil progress and achievement and report to class teachers; 

  • Contribute to pupil record keeping on Earwig; 

  • Support the pupils in PE and other practical subjects by modelling and taking part; 

  • Accompany teaching staff and pupils in community learning activities

  • Support and supervise pupils during community learning activities.
